Charlotte, N.C., Oct. 3 - Natural Resource Partners LP subsidiary NRP (Operating) LLC completed its previously announced private placement of $50 million of 5.18% senior series K notes on Monday.
Proceeds will be used to fund future acquisitions, including the remaining balance of the Hillsboro acquisition, according to a company news release.
The series K notes will have semiannual interest payments beginning on Dec. 1 and equal annual principal payments starting on Dec. 1, 2014.
In April, the company announced it would issue a total of four tranches of amortizing senior notes:
• $75 million of 4.73% series H notes due Dec. 1, 2023;
• $125 million of 5.03% series I notes due Dec. 1, 2026;
• $50 million of 5.03% series J notes due Dec. 1, 2026; and
• $50 million of 5.18% series K notes due Dec. 1, 2026.
The series H and series I notes closed in April, and the series J notes closed in June.
Natural Resource Partners is a Houston-based owner and manager of coal properties and coal handling and transportation infrastructure.
